Thanks to recent changes in import duty there are now savings to be made on large LED video walls and big screens, making them a highly cost-effective as well as long life display solution.

From May of this year, imported modular LED Video screens are subject to a new 0% import duty rate, which replaces the previous much higher rate of 14%.

In the past, selecting the appropriate tariff code for LED screens and components was complex, and led to errors and miscoding. This latest move by the HMRC has brought any confusion to an end to the advantage of both consumers and suppliers.

Harry Filer Managing Director of the Messagemaker Group, including MD Vision, welcomes the changes:

“The introduction of the new 0% import duty rate has levelled the playing field, enabling companies like Messagemaker to compete on price against suppliers who may in the past have applied the wrong tariff codes, avoiding the 14% tax and thus being able to quote lower costs.

“Our customers benefit from lower prices, safe in the knowledge they are buying from a trusted supplier that has always applied the correct tariff code.”
